#3ba42c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3ba42c is composed of 23.1% red, 64.3%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64% cyan, 0% magenta, 73.2%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 112.5 degrees, a saturation of 57.7% and a lightness of 40.8%. #3ba42c color hex could be obtained by blending #76ff58 with #004900.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

Shades and Tints of #3ba42c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030903 is the darkest color, while #f9fdf9 is the lightest one.
